# Build Provenance — Quillflow Markdown Pipeline

This page explains how support can verify which build produced a given rendered document. Every render pass through the Quillflow pipeline embeds an attestation record covering the parser version, sanitizer ruleset, and theme bundle. If a customer reports broken tables or stripped footnotes, first confirm the sanitizer ruleset matches the release notes, then compare the theme bundle hash. All of these fields roll up into a single short trace token, reproduced below.

session token of yajep-hahaf = htk31_bdf9e6857d57a699ce425c2d94acb7d

Subject: Key rotation — Spoolgate compaction service

Team,

We rotated credentials for the Spoolgate service tonight after the log-compaction incident on the Mallard queue cluster. Old keys stop working at 06:00. Compaction jobs themselves are healthy; the backlog from last week has been fully drained, so no customer action is needed. If a support ticket mentions compaction lag, check the dashboard before escalating. Update your local tooling configs today. The new key for the support tooling account is below.

service key, bagep-yahag: zpat11_YieSWvAgzqt

Autocomplete index (Quillfinder): lookups currently run slow because the trigram shards rebuild on every deploy rather than incrementally. Reviewers should flag any PR that touches `shard_rebuild.go` or widens the prefix fanout, since both worsen tail latency. A fix is tracked under the Swiftkey-2 milestone. Direct questions about index internals to the address below.

escalation mailbox, kaweg-kahif: druwyn.sordor@nelvroworks.corp

## 3.8.0 — Changed defaults in Mapforge tile cache

Heads up, on-call folks: the Mapforge cache layer now evicts by LRU instead of TTL-only, and the default memory ceiling doubled. Cold-start warmup is also on by default, so expect a brief CPU spike after restarts — that's normal, don't page anyone. Stale-while-revalidate is enabled for zoom levels 0–8. After upgrading, nodes pick up the new defaults shown here:

config for kajof-fahif:
[druael]
port = 9000
region = east-4
host = druael.paliqlabs.internal
timeout_ms = 2000
retries = 2